Continental joins Star Alliance

Continental Airlines has become the 25th member of the Star Alliance partnership.

October 27: Continental Airlines has become the 25th member of the Star Alliance partnership, and at the same time the first major airline to ‘jump’ from one global alliance to another. It was previously a member of SkyTeam, which it joined on September 13, 2004.

“Bringing Continental Airlines into Star Alliance has been a truly unique experience,” said Jaan Albrecht, Chief Executive Officer for Star Alliance. “This is the first time an airline has moved directly from one alliance to another and I would like to thank all those involved in ensuring a smooth switch.”

Continental’s membership adds three hubs to Star Alliance in North America – New York/Newark, Houston and Cleveland.
